New members of the HEEON Steering Group (SG) are elected each year at the AGM, held during the summer conference. This year there will be at least three vacancies. The broad outline of what an SG member does is explained in the attached document. My e mail is to encourage you to read it and think about whether you would like to be nominated.
HEEON has a very diverse membership; I am thinking way beyond the 9 Protected Characteristics! The SG seeks to have a membership that reflects this.
We need you:
- whether you have a student, staff (or both) remit
- if you work full- or part-time
- whatever kind of HEI you are from e.g. post 92, Russell Group or HE in FE
- no matter how many (or few) years you have worked in HE
- whether you are from England, Ireland, Scotland or Wales
- regardless of if you can attend the conference or not.
I realise how daunting taking up such a role can be, so please contact me if you would like to talk it over without commitment. In addition, the existing SG members will be holding a drop-in session at 7.15, prior to evening meal, on the first day of the conference to give you another opportunity to find out more with no commitment.
Only you can put yourself forward for election to the SG - no one will be head-hunted!

I have pleasure in sending you information regarding the upcoming HEEON residential conference: ‘Keeping your balance on shifting sands: advancing equality in challenging times’ to be held at Scarman, the University of Warwick on Wednesday 15th & Thursday 16th June, 2011.
The Aim of this conference is to:
Help practitioners consider how they can make equality central to their institution in these challenging times by sharing key research, good practice and enabling peer engagement.
The objectives of this event are to:
• Present good practice that has been informed by recent research projects in the sector;
• Consider the implications of changes in law – particularly in relation to the Public Duties and the removal of the default retirement age;
• Better understand the experience of BME staff in HE;
• Share knowledge and experience and learn more about raising the profile of equality and diversity on campus;
• Give delegates an opportunity to examine and debate ‘the bigger picture’ with colleagues from across the sector.
